“Mrs Claus” is a smooth blend of sweet Mango and Apricots, slowly and delicately stirred into a pot of warm yoghurt to stew their spirits together. It is sharp where it needs to be, but has an abundance of smooth sweetness, and wholesome textures, always ready to calm and comfort you with it’s well-rounded fullness.

Individual Notes

Front and centre in this flavour is the mango. It is fresh and juicy, very much a sweet mango flesh. Strong and robust, you won’t miss this note, it is very dominant throughout!

Alongside the sweet syrupy mango, lies a slightly fuller flavour. Apricot blends seamlessly to provide a base tone to the mango, another fleshy flavour, that adds to the complexity, and helps provide that full syrupy fruit profile.

You may not notice this next note very much, but it is there, and very much a part of the much larger picture. Yoghurt, makes an appearance, providing another layer of base, with it’s slightly creamy texture, and lightly soured tones that help round things out.

I can’t work out if there is cooling agent or menthol in this. It’s more prevalent on the exhale so my guess is that it’s the tiniest amount of menthol, but the addition of it is very welcomed. It ties into this profile very well.

Inhale & Exhale

On the inhale, you’ll instantly notice the Mango, it is sweet, realistic and quite syrupy, a great start with a very intense flavour! With the mango is the smallest hint of apricot strengthening toward the top of the inhale, blending seamlessly with the mango, but also providing that lower base note for the mango to cling to. A very clever combination, that works really well for a fleshy fruit taste.

Over to the exhale, the mango and apricot drive straight through, never giving up and keeping up their intensity, in a similar manner as the inhale, except this time, they are joined by a creamy texture, a thicker creamier and slightly bitter yoghurt. Despite the expectation that the yoghurt might ruin the syrupy goodness that the mango and apricot worked so hard to create, it doesn’t. This yoghurt is a perfect match for the two fruits, as it’s classic tang mingles with them, and actually lifts them up, whilst the entire profile still retains it’s thick and creamy finish. At this point you’ll notice a little chill, some coolness, which is the menthol delicately tipping in to add just that extra bit of kick.

The end of the exhale is a blend of silky smooth yet tangy yoghurt, perfectly combined with sweet and syrupy mangos and apricots with a cool and refreshing finish.

As always, some very nice presentation here. I recieved a 60ml Chubby Gorilla type clear bottle, with needle tip and childproof lid. The labels look great, they have a bit of a parchment coloured background, with old school tattoo styled graphics. The information on the labels is sparse mainly consisting of where the product is made, the juice line, the flavour name, general ingredients and minimal warnings.

These bottles are really cool, while similar in shape to Chubby Gorilla bottles, with these, you can take the cap, and place it over the nozzle, pulling to one side, and the whole nozzle/needle assembly can be removed quickly, for adding nicotine, or diluting the flavour. I believe these are custom bottles only available in Adelaide.
